Babajide Senbanjo is Chief Investment Officer of Zigma Ltd., an indigenous, female-owned oil and gas services company raising a US$30M infrastructure fund to support Nigeria’s 2030 energy transition targets. A qualified US lawyer with over 20 years of post-qualification experience, he holds a B.Sc. from Cornell University and a J.D. from Fordham University School of Law.
At Zigma, he is developing a portfolio of up to twelve assets worth approximately US$3.2B across lithium, bitumen, and limestone mines, agriculture, and industrial projects. He was formerly a partner at Aurelius Aubrey Limited, a UK advisory boutique focused on Sub-Saharan Africa, and previously held senior roles at Kazimir Partners, VR Capital Group, Davidson Kempner, and D.B. Zwirn & Co.
Mr. Senbanjo has deep experience in public and private M&A, capital markets, and real assets, alongside an extensive network across Nigeria’s business and political landscape.
